To collect information about the type of NAT your router is using, complete the
following tasks:
a. Click Voice tab > SIP.
b. Scroll down to the NAT Support Parameters section.
c. From the STUN Test Enable field, choose yes.
To enable SIP signalling, complete the following task:
a. Click Voice tab > Line
b. In the SIP Settings section, choose full from the SIP Debug Option field.
Click Submit All Changes.
View the syslog messages to determine whether your network uses symmetric
NAT. Look for a warning header in the REGISTER messages, such as Warning: 399
spa "Full Cone NAT Detected."
To enable SIP requests and responses to be exchanged with the SIP proxy at the
ITSP, you must ensure that your firewall allows both SIP and RTP unimpeded
access to the Internet.
Make sure that the following ports are not blocked:
SIP ports—UDP port 5060 through 5063, which are used for the ITSP line
interfaces
RTP ports—16384 to 16482
Also disable SPI (Stateful Packet Inspection) if this function exists on your
firewall.
